Jordan Klepper is an Emmy-winning host of The Daily Show. Alongside his work on the show, Jordan has received additional Emmy nominations for his comedy specials focusing on the political world. From covering the gun debate ("Jordan Klepper Solves Guns") to his docuseries on the world of activism (Klepper) Jordan has witnessed an insurrection, capsized a boat with pipeline protestors, interviewed a President and been locked-up in Fulton County Jail. He also travels the globe with his Daily Show segment, “Fingers The Pulse,” which has racked up hundreds of millions of views on social media.
Klepper wrote, starred-in and executive produced “Jordan Klepper Fingers the Pulse: Into The MagaVerse,” “Jordan Klepper Fingers The Midterms," “...Hungary for Democracy,” which garnered him a Walter Cronkite Award for Excellence in TV Political Journalism, "...Moscow Tools," and his most recent special, "...Rally Together." He was also the executive producer and host of the series The Opposition w/ Jordan Klepper and Klepper on Comedy Central.
Jordan has also ventured into podcasting, guest co-hosting StarTalk with Neil deGrasse Tyson and co-hosting Kasich and Klepper with former Governor John Kasich. Jordan's third podcast, Jordan Klepper Fingers the Conspiracy, won a Webby award. Beyond his work in comedy, Jordan has chronicled his experiences in the world of politics in essays on CBS Morning and in an op-ed for The Boston Globe. He’s also been seen on CNN, MSNBC, Showtime's The Circus, HBO’s Night of Too Many Stars and Netflix’s What's Next with Bill Gates. Additionally, Jordan was a series regular voice actor on Disney’s The Ghost and Molly McGee.
